The property is located in the municipality of Pontedassio, specifically in Villa Guardia, a hamlet about a 20-minute drive from the center of Imperia.
This semi-detached house, free on three sides and spread over three levels, is easily accessible and located at the entrance to the village.
On the ground floor, a private courtyard, also used as a parking space for a small car, leads to the 20-square-meter warehouse.
The shared entrance from the main street leads to the first floor, where there is a spacious room featuring a vaulted exposed stone ceiling and wooden flooring.
Continuing along the shared internal staircase, you reach the second floor, where the living area is located. The entrance leads directly into the living room, which connects to the kitchen and French doors leading to the panoramic balcony.
There are two bedrooms, both with windows and built-in wardrobes.
The bathroom is windowless and equipped with a forced ventilation fan.
The house is structurally sound and, with some renovations, is habitable.
Public parking, the bus stop, a bar, and a grocery store are practically on the doorstep.
